ex situ FTIR and XPS during potassiation/depotassiation
HAN-Cu-MOF KIB anode film · Electrode
60 degC; pristine, discharged to 0.01 V, charged to 3.0 V
| Property | Reported value | Normalised value | Uncertainty | Origin and quality | Source |
|---|---|---|---|---|---|
| FTIR C=N peak before potassiation | 1562 cm-1 | — | — | Text Exact Reported | 6759 · Results and Discussion · Figure 5b |
| FTIR C=O peak before potassiation | 1624 cm-1 | — | — | Text Exact Reported | 6759 · Results and Discussion · Figure 5b |
| repeat-unit redox electron count | 10.5-electron redox activity with K ions | — | — | Text Exact Reported | 6759 · Results and Discussion · Figure 5f,g |
| ex situ Cu2+ Cu 2p3/2 binding energy | 934.8 eV | — | — | Text Exact Reported | 6759 · Results and Discussion · Figure 5e |
| ex situ Cu+ Cu 2p3/2 binding energy | 932.3 eV | — | — | Text Exact Reported | 6759 · Results and Discussion · Figure 5e |
| pristine N 1s C=N binding energy | 398.6 eV | — | — | Text Exact Reported | 6759 · Results and Discussion · Figure 5c |
| pristine O 1s C=O binding energy | 532.8 eV | — | — | Text Exact Reported | 6759 · Results and Discussion · Figure 5d |
